Output 183620816ac3ebd76a052d6e3aca87c2ef2b60c5784e2fc44bdb3632bcb1a352:5

value
69850
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b87fb4d709743c7e7d3ec0da268ea401a6896f7d OP_EQUALVERIFY OP_CHECKSIG
address
1HpYKVczYASH2USKwW7nmdFMbvKkwuUtj9
transaction
183620816ac3ebd76a052d6e3aca87c2ef2b60c5784e2fc44bdb3632bcb1a352
confirmations
328943
spent
true